Originally Posted by Xylob the DestroyerThe first and perhaps most important problem with the study is that it tests teeth, in vitro, or in a test tube. The environment in a test tube is very different than in a person’s mouth, in vivo, because a person’s saliva can buffer the effects of the acid.
The most important thing to remember is that acidic beverages and those that contain sugar can damage teeth.SmileSmile
